One way to know if a Python package requires OS libraries is to check its documentation or source code for any mentions of dependencies or system requirements. If the package is listed on the Python Package Index (PyPI), you can also check its "Requires" section to see if it lists any system libraries as dependencies.

Python Imaging Library or PIL is a free Python library that adds an image processing ability to the Python interpreter. In simple terms, PIL allows manipulating, opening, and saving various image file formats in Python. Created by Alex Clark and other contributors, Pillow is a fork of the PIL library.
